The Real Madrid star often takes trips to Marrakech to see a friend but the Blancos president wants the Portuguese to end his travels.
Real Madrid president Florentino Perez has banned Cristiano Ronaldo from taking regular trips to Morocco. 

According to El Espanol, the Portugal captain flies to visit a friend in Marrakech after each weekday training session, returning each night to be back for training the following morning. 

But Perez wants Ronaldo's travels to come to an end, reportedly banning the Real Madrid star from the country of Morocco and relying on his friendship with Mohamed VI, the King of the country, to help him enforce the ban. 

The reason for the Real Madrid president cracking the whip on the Blancos star is unhappiness with recent performances at the Santiago Bernabeu, where Ronaldo has not lived up to his usual form so far this season.
